Cool place. Comfy seating and friendly bar staff. No food available except some munchies. Sound system seems OK. Dance floor in front of the stage. I saw my niece perform with her band, and there were two opening acts before. An overall great evening.

This a hidden gem of live music show and drinks! It has a good sound system and small stage, featuring some good band live-performing there, for just $15 ($10 if ordering in advance), such a steal for everyone, especially if you live nearby and can just walk there. But if you do have to drive, you can still find parking not too far away! Bar is good, with lots of choices there. We got some whisky. Prices are not bad either.
